參考網站:地址1
絕對路徑
從根目錄為起點到某一個目錄的路徑;
1、絕對路徑-絕對路徑就是你的主頁上的文件或目錄在硬盤上真正的路徑。絕對路徑就是你的主頁上的文件或目錄在硬盤上真正的路徑,比如,你的Perl 程序是存放在 c:/apache/cgi-bin 下的,那么 c:/apache/cgi-bin就是cgi-bin目錄的絕對路徑
相對路徑
從一個目錄為起點到另外一個的目錄的路徑。
1、相對路徑-顧名思義,相對路徑就是相對於當前文件的路徑。網頁中一般表示路徑使用這個方法。
舉例
比如說你的C盤有個文件夾叫ABC,文件夾下有兩個文件file1和file2
如果讓文件file1說出文件file2的位置(也就是路徑),那么它有兩種表示方法:
第一種:C:\ABC\file2 這就是絕對路徑,指明file2文件在C盤ABC文件下,從最大的目錄C盤開始表示出來.
第二種:file2 這就是相對路徑,因為file1文件和file2文件都在C:\ABC下,所以它們的路徑前面"C:\ABC"都是一樣,就不用表示出來了.
在這里,,如果file1和file2不在同一個文件夾下,相對路徑該怎么表示呢。比如:
file1的位置為:C:\ABC\path1\file1;
file2的位置為C:\ABC\path2\file2;
這時候讓file1說出file2的位置則為:../path2/file2;兩個點(..)表示回退一層。解釋下就是,file1在path1文件夾下,先點點,回退到ABC文件夾下,然后加上path2/file2,也就是../path2/file2,這就是相對路徑了。
此處要注意:不同操作系統使用的斜杠不同(Linux系統是/,window系統是\;知道即可)
————————————————
以上內容轉載CSDN博主「朔月戰士的刀」的原創文章
版權聲明:本文為CSDN博主「朔月戰士的刀」的原創文章,遵循CC 4.0 BY-SA版權協議,轉載請附上原文出處鏈接及本聲明。
原文鏈接:https://blog.csdn.net/hgd613/article/details/8041662
符號
以下為建立路徑所使用的幾個特殊符號,及其所代表的意義。
“./”:代表目前所在的目錄。
“../”:代表上一層目錄。
以”/”開頭:代表根目錄。